The ADAS Sensor Zoo: What’s What and Where
First, a quick tour. Your car likely has a few key types of sensors, each with a specific job and its own quirks.
- Radar Sensors: Usually behind plastic bumpers or grilles. These are the long-range workhorses for adaptive cruise control and forward collision warning. They’re pretty robust but can be obscured by a thick layer of mud or snow.
- Cameras: Mounted typically behind the windshield (for lane departure, traffic sign recognition) and sometimes in bumpers or side mirrors. They need a perfectly clean, unobstructed view. A single smear or a misplaced parking sticker can blind them.
- Ultrasonic Sensors: Those little circles in your bumpers. They’re the short-range experts for parking assist. Dirt, ice, or even a heavy coat of wax can muffle their chirps.
- Lidar Sensors: Becoming more common on higher-end models. These use laser light to create 3D maps and are often more exposed and, frankly, delicate.
Routine Maintenance: It’s Mostly About Cleanliness
Honestly, 80% of “my ADAS isn’t working” issues are just dirt. The maintenance is simple, but it must be meticulous.
The Weekly (or More) Windshield Wipe
The camera behind your windshield is the most important one to keep clean. Don’t just rely on your wiper fluid. Use a proper glass cleaner and a soft microfiber cloth—inside and out. Check that area on the glass directly in front of the camera housing (you’ll usually see a plastic module near the rearview mirror). No streaks, no bugs, no residue.
The Pre-Wash Bumper Check
Before you hit the car wash, take 30 seconds. Walk around the car and visually check the radar covers (often a smooth, painted or matte rectangle on the grille or bumper) and the ultrasonic sensor circles. Remove any obvious mud, snow, or dead bugs with a gentle spray or a soft cloth. You know, the kind of caked-on grime that happens after a long road trip.
Be Mindful of Modifications & Repairs
This is a big one. Getting a new bumper, a windshield replacement, or even a lift kit? You must inform the shop that your vehicle is equipped with ADAS. A bumper mounted just a few millimeters off, or a windshield with the wrong optical clarity, can throw the entire system out of calibration. It’s like putting prescription lenses from someone else’s glasses into your frames.
When Things Go Wrong: The Complex World of ADAS Repair
Okay, so you’ve cleaned everything, but a warning light persists: “Front Sensor Blocked” or “Lane Departure Assist Temporarily Unavailable.” Now you’re in repair territory. And it’s… nuanced.
Diagnosis is Key
A generic OBD-II scanner from the parts store often won’t cut it. You need specialized diagnostic tools that can talk to the ADAS modules. A good technician will start by pulling specific fault codes from the radar, camera, and parking assist modules to isolate the issue. Is it a physical sensor failure, a wiring problem, or just a calibration issue?
The Inevitable: ADAS Calibration
This is the heart of modern ADAS repair. After any physical repair involving sensors, cameras, or the components they’re attached to (like a bumper or windshield), the system needs to be recalibrated. There are two main types:
| Static Calibration | Performed in the shop using precise alignment targets (like giant QR codes) placed at exact distances and angles from the vehicle. The car is hooked up to a computer that guides the process. It’s equipment-intensive but controlled. |
| Dynamic Calibration | Requires driving the car on a specific road type (clear lane markings, certain speed) while the system “re-learns” its surroundings. It’s less equipment-heavy but relies on ideal road conditions. |
Many vehicles require both. And the tools and software for this? They’re expensive and proprietary. This is why you can’t just swap a radar sensor yourself and hope for the best.
Costs and Considerations
Let’s be blunt. ADAS repair is rarely cheap. A radar sensor itself can cost hundreds to over a thousand dollars. The calibration service can add another few hundred. That “simple” windshield replacement just got more complex because the camera needs to be recalibrated—adding time and cost.
Your best bet? Use a repair shop that has the specific training, tools, and—crucially—the commitment to perform these procedures. Ask them point-blank: “Do you perform OEM-prescribed ADAS calibrations for this make and model?” Don’t settle for vague assurances.
The Future is Already Here: Evolving Repair Challenges
As vehicles get smarter, the lines blur. A front-facing camera isn’t just for lanes anymore; it’s part of the automatic emergency braking and pedestrian detection system. Repair one, you affect the others. We’re also seeing more integrated sensors—ones that fuse camera and radar data into a single unit. Fixing these is more like repairing a smartphone than a traditional car part.
The other trend? Over-the-air updates. Sometimes, a glitch isn’t physical at all. It’s a software bug that the manufacturer can fix remotely. Before you panic and head to the shop, check your vehicle’s software status. A quick update might just solve it.
